Synopsis: Game balance is a tricky thing. While in some cases, it’s easy to spot an unbalanced system like Palladium or Synnibarr but other times, a game’s imbalances won’t be revealed until you’ve played it for a while. So what do you when you find out that the game you’re playing is unbalanced? We discuss how to deal with these situations. It’s possible to change systems, house rule it so that it’s balanced or use the social contract to keep things fair. Also instead of a letter, Tom talks about having a cyst cut out of him. The real world holds just as much adventure as any fantasy or sci-fi setting. In this episode, Tom and I discuss various types of games you could run based in the real world with normal PCs (with no extraordinary abilities or cinematic fighting skills). There are more possibilities than you might realize.
